Hong Kong’s Chinese bond futures are a major step for the global yuan
On August 3, five-year Chinese treasury bond futures began trading on the Hong Kong stock exchange. Market attention has focused on the new product, but its real significance emerges when set against the deep shifts under way in the international monetary system. India approves just 1 Chinese FDI proposal worth ₹1 crore in FY26; 13 from Hong Kong
Overall, the government has approved 63 FDI (foreign direct investment) proposals worth ₹10,292.67 crore, or $1.18 billion, during April 2025-March 2026, according to the DPIIT data
